原文:python 刪除前3天的文件

一 需求分析 . 刪除前 天的文件 .如果目錄為空,也一並刪除掉 如果使用shell腳本,一條命令就搞定了。干啥還要用python . 因為需要記錄一些日志,使用shell不好實現 . 作為一名python開發,能用python實現,豈不增長你的技術,不是嗎 二 相關知識點 . 獲取文件修改時間 在os模塊中,有一個方法os.path.getmtime ,可以獲取文件修改時間。 例如: 執行輸出: ...

2018-11-20 18:32 2 2148 推薦指數:

查看詳情

使用python刪除N文件

python版本為:2.7 import os import sys import time # Sets how many days old files are deleted DAYS_N = 7 # To delete the path and the following ...

Wed Jun 05 03:07:00 CST 2019 0 776
linux 刪除3文件

find /data/ceshi -mtime +3 -name "*.*" -exec rm -rf {} \; 查詢七內的文件 rontab命令用於設置周期性被執行的指令。該命令 ...

Mon Oct 19 20:42:00 CST 2020 0 3418
shell刪除或者三內的文件

說明:+n 大於 n, -n 小於 n, n 相等於 n. find / -amin -30 -ls # 查找在系統中最后30分鍾訪問的文件find / -atime -2 -ls # 查找在系統中最后48小時訪問的文件find / -mmin -10 -ls # 查找 ...

Fri Mar 22 03:50:00 CST 2019 0 2108
BAT定期刪除N文件

1.直接看腳本在win2008測試可用 2.列出幾個參考吧,forfiles的版本不一致會導致很多不一樣的問題 forfiles: /p 指定的路徑 /s 包括子目錄 /m 查找的文件名掩碼 /d 指定日期,有絕對日期和相對日期, 此處-7指當前日期 的7 /c ...

Mon Aug 13 20:03:00 CST 2018 0 1281
【linux】自動刪除7文件

下面的腳本是刪除/home目錄下7文件 把這個腳本保存在/tmp目錄下,命名為:clearfile.sh 加入計划任務 crontab -e 10 22 * * * /bin/sh /tmp/clearfile.sh 這個表示為,每天22點10 ...

Sat Apr 08 01:30:00 CST 2017 0 2804
Windows 刪除指定N文件

工作中,往往備份的數據很多,有時候把磁盤都干沒了,系統無法運行了才知道空間沒了,所有我們需要定期清理過期的備份數據,Windows下bat批處理,自動獲取文件的最后修改時間,然后將指定多少之前的文件刪除,需要Windows支持forfiles命令,XP及以上系統都自帶forfiles命令;詳情 ...

Sun Feb 23 07:25:00 CST 2020 0 1116
linux下用shell刪除或者三內的文件

說明:+n 大於 n, -n 小於 n, n 相等於 n. find / -amin -30 -ls # 查找在系統中最后30分鍾訪問的文件find / -atime -2 -ls # 查找在系統中最后48小時訪問的文件find / -mmin -10 -ls # 查找在系統中最后10分鍾里修改 ...

Mon Oct 31 20:11:00 CST 2016 0 24694
shell 刪除目錄下N文件

假如在一個目錄中保留最近30文件,30文件自動刪除  #find /tmp -mtime(加號前面有一個空格) +30 -type f -name *.sh[ab] -exec rm -f {} \;  /tmp --設置查找的目錄;  -mtime +30 --設置時間為30 ...

Wed Mar 25 23:11:00 CST 2015 0 2041
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M